Box Office: Miserable week for Bollywood as Iip, Hhrck go down
Preity Zinta’s ‘Ishkq In Paris’ has turned out to be a colossal disaster. If the opening was extremely poor and there was no escalation over the weekend, what shocked further was to see further slide in (already) low collections over the weekdays. With rapid decline in footfalls, this is one of those rare films with a notable lead actress to see such a poor response at the box office. This resulted in first week collections of a mere 2 crore which are so low that they would have shocked even the most pessimistic people connected to Bollywood.

Agreed that the film was delayed and there was no saleable hero either. Still, given the fact that the end product had reasonably decent credentials, one would have expected somewhat better collections for the film. ‘Ishkq In Paris’ and ‘Hum Hai Raahi Car Ke’ take on Ipl
With Ipl Finals this weekend, there is a window of opportunity that has opened for ‘Ishkq In Paris’ and ‘Hum Hai Raahi Car Ke’ to find a release as no other major star studded film is hitting the screens. While former is a romantic comedy cum drama in Paris, latter is an out and out comedy set in one night. Both films have been in news for some time and now are eventually arriving in theatres.

Since there is no major competition from any of the earlier releases (‘Aashiqui 2′ is nearing its close while ‘Aurangzeb’ isn’t expected to cover major distance in the second weekend), the stage is set for both films to bring in some audience. However it is content that would do the talking here since one doesn’t really look forward to opening of any sorts doing the trick.

Dev Goel wants a superhit debut like Stallone's 'Rocky'
Sylvester Stallone and Talia Shire in Rocky (1976)
Mumbai, May 13: Dev Goel, son of director Jyotin Goel, is set to make his debut as an actor and writer with comedy "Hum Hai Raahi Car Ke". He says he will be very happy if his debut film also becomes a hit just like the film "Rocky" proved for the Hollywood star Sylvester Stallone.

Stallone also made his debut as an actor and writer in Hollywood with the 1976-released film "Rocky". The film was a sleeper hit and even won three Oscars, including one for the best picture. It made Stallone a big star and went on to have five sequels.

All these five sequels were written by Stallone and also starred him.

Sanjay Dutt On The Sets Of Pri And Me
Dev Goel, Sanjay Dutt and Adah Sharma on the sets of Pri And Me

Sanjay Dutt does a friendly appearance in Dev Goel’s Pri And Me as he is considered to be a lucky mascot by the director

Sanjay Dutt stars in Jyotin Goel’s (of Safari 1999 fame) upcoming romantic comedy Pri And Me. The film also stars Adah Sharma, Dev Goel, Juhi Chawla, Chunky Pandey to name a few. Dutt plays a police officer in the film and is considered to be a lucky mascot by director Goel. However, sources say that Sanjay Dutt plays a cameo in the film. This should be bad news to Adah Sharma (of 1920 2008 fame) who won’t be getting many chances to shoot with Dutt as she is a die hard fan of Dutt since her school days.

The film is produced under the banner Goel Screencraft and is slated for a release late this year.
